FIFA Introduces Dynamic Pricing for 2026 World Cup Tickets
Football fans around the world are in for a new ticketing experience as FIFA, the sport’s governing body, has announced the implementation of dynamic pricing for the 2026 World Cup. This new pricing system will see ticket costs fluctuate based on the specific match and demand for tickets.
How Does Dynamic Pricing Work?
Unlike traditional fixed pricing models, dynamic pricing takes into account various factors such as the importance of the match, the teams playing, and overall demand for tickets. This means that fans purchasing tickets for highly anticipated matches or knockout stages may end up paying more compared to group stage games.
For the upcoming 2026 World Cup, ticket prices will start at a reasonable $60 for group stage matches. However, fans looking to attend the final match could see ticket prices soar up to $6,730, reflecting the heightened demand and prestige of the event.
